Transaction 143b5e31e53b3606df4ac75b31daef646d6732676c29b51cd061e9c92c0b4873
1 Input
1 Output
-
143b5e31e53b3606df4ac75b31daef646d6732676c29b51cd061e9c92c0b4873:0
- value
- 44865
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89f06b3af1b62f9843b25182e5f6aac35b6faa23 OP_EQUAL
- address
- 3EGNWRLFdEQtjripcz7THKSntLxNqEuqtq